Posted on 9/23/21 at 7:23 am to DashRipRock
Exactly-and it used to be big news when the rare opponent forced us to wear purple on the road when they picked white.
I LOVE the traditions at LSU. Very few schools have any of these, and we are probably the only one with all of them.
White jerseys at home.
Field marked every 5 yards.
U-shaped goal posts.
Would play every home game at night if we could.
I just don't think we should screw with the uniqueness we have in Baton Rouge.
